In Lambayeque, Peru, December ushers in a warm and inviting climate characterized by a maximum temperature of 27°C (80°F) and a comfortable average of 21°C (70°F). The nights cool down to a mild 17°C (63°F), providing a pleasant respite. Rainfall is modest, with only 15 mm (0.6 in) of precipitation measured over just three days, keeping the landscape lush yet manageable. With humidity levels reaching 87%, the atmosphere can feel a bit muggy, but this tropical touch only enhances the region's vibrant charm and natural beauty.

In Lambayeque, Peru, December marks a subtle transition in precipitation patterns, closing the year with a total of 15 mm (0.6 in) over 3 days of rain. This slight uptick follows the drier months of July through September, which saw no rainfall, hinting at a seasonal shift as the region prepares for the wetter months ahead. Compared to the more substantial rains in March with 75 mm (3.0 in), December's precipitation remains modest, yet it contributes to the overall annual totals that nourish the region's agriculture. As the dry spell wanes, the intermittent showers in December signal the approach of the wet season, a critical time for crops and the local ecosystem.

In Lambayeque, Peru, the daylight duration exhibits a remarkable consistency throughout the year. Starting from January to March, residents enjoy a generous 12 hours of sunlight daily, creating an ideal setting for outdoor activities and vibrant community life. As the calendar turns to April, the days gradually shorten to 11 hours, a trend that continues through to August. However, this slight decrease in daylight does not dampen the enthusiasm of locals; rather, it marks the onset of seasonal changes. By September, daylight begins to stretch back to 12 hours, maintaining this duration once again through October and November. December completes the cycle with another 12 hours, reinforcing the region's trend of balanced light throughout the year, which nurtures the rich agricultural landscape and supports the lively culture of Lambayeque.
